Output 1660766ea303ce2366eec5a801ddf8c33d44616bce491099591e99c3afa44cfa:3

value
33105
script pubkey
OP_0 OP_PUSHBYTES_20 d6776e5e785becc6c5da9131cde34f4a4ced7131
address
tb1q6emkuhnct0kvd3w6jycumc60ffxw6uf3ufjl7z
transaction
1660766ea303ce2366eec5a801ddf8c33d44616bce491099591e99c3afa44cfa